Car accessories storeCar repair and maintenance serviceAuto machine shopCar inspection stationAuto spring shopUsed tire shopTowing serviceCar detailing serviceHydraulic repair serviceRoad construction machine repair serviceKey duplication serviceAuto chemistry shop
Car repair in AustinCar repair in BronxCar repair in CharlotteCar repair in ClevelandCar repair in ColumbusCar repair in DallasCar repair in HoustonCar repair in Los AngelesCar repair in MiamiCar repair in MilwaukeeCar repair in New YorkCar repair in QueensCar repair in San FranciscoCar repair in San JoseCar repair in San Juan
34973 Computer support and servicess in USA.
Kayıt bulunamadı.